[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Xen-changelog] Change default Xen scheduler to Stephan Diestelhorst's SEDF, which can provide time slice guarantees as well as weighted differentiation.



# HG changeset patch
# User iap10@xxxxxxxxxxxxxxxxxxxxx
# Node ID 43bfa1a81aa030cca6e43ab33125ba72cd92a6dd
# Parent  2db810d7985f4f29b9a790f793f8c30afbbf5484


Change default Xen scheduler to Stephan Diestelhorst's SEDF, which can provide 
time slice guarantees as well as weighted differentiation.

You can still select bvt by putting 'sched=bvt' on the Xen grub line.

Signed-off-by: ian@xxxxxxxxxxxxx

diff -r 2db810d7985f -r 43bfa1a81aa0 xen/common/schedule.c
--- a/xen/common/schedule.c     Wed Jul  6 22:54:29 2005
+++ b/xen/common/schedule.c     Wed Jul  6 23:16:32 2005
@@ -38,8 +38,8 @@
 #include <xen/mm.h>
 #include <public/sched_ctl.h>
 
-/* opt_sched: scheduler - default to Borrowed Virtual Time */
-static char opt_sched[10] = "bvt";
+/* opt_sched: scheduler - default to SEDF */
+static char opt_sched[10] = "sedf";
 string_param("sched", opt_sched);
 
 #if defined(WAKE_HISTO)

_______________________________________________
Xen-changelog mailing list
Xen-changelog@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-changelog


 


Rackspace

Lists.xenproject.org is hosted with RackSpace, monitoring our
servers 24x7x365 and backed by RackSpace's Fanatical Support®.